a/c lights stay on when car is off
When I pulled in the driveway tonight I noticed the a/c control lights were on in my 2001 Z06. I haven't driven the car in a few days and only noticed this now. I started the car, shut it off, messed with the lights and dimmer..... nothing worked... light is still on on the a/c control.
I found another post back in 2012 with the same problem, but there was no later posts of the remedy.

Try disconnecting the battery for 15 min. then reconnect. This should reset things.
I had this happen on mine but I removed the controller to replace a couple of burned out lamps at the same time. After reassembly the issue was gone.

Had that happen to me once. The HVAC lights are controlled by the BCM. The BCM is a computer and you know what computers do at times, they crash. This was probably some kind of transient electrical condition that removing power corrected.
